ERP or Enterprise resource planning is a computer software application that is implemented to coordinate and manage all the resources, functions and information from shared data stores of a business. An ERP software system has an architecture based on service orientation with software units and modular hardware or services that communicate basically through a local area network. The modular design enables a business to reconfigure or add modules from different vendors when data integrity is preserved in a shared database that is distributed or centralized.

ERP software system originated as an extended form of MRP or Material Requirements Planning or manufacturing resource planning and CIM or Computer Integrated Manufacturing. The ERP software introduced after the research and analysis by Gartner in 1990. The ERP software systems now cover all the core functions of an organization, regardless of the firms business or charter. These systems are now utilised in non-profit organizations, non-manufacturing businesses and government functionalities as well. A software package such as an ERP system must provide at least two services. For instance ERP software must provide both accounting and payroll functions.
